Acorn Containers specialises in transforming robust shipping containers into versatile spaces serving a wide array of healthcare functions. These adaptable structures provide rapidly deployable clinics, patient wards, secure storage facilities, and mobile laboratories. They offer particular benefits in areas facing limited existing infrastructure, such as those served by local councils with inherent space constraints or requiring rapid expansion capabilities.

Ensuring the integrity and accessibility of vital medical supplies is paramount for effective healthcare delivery. Acorn’s secure storage containers offer a robust solution for the NHS, providing weatherproof and theft-resistant spaces. Customising these units with shelving and precise temperature control makes them ideal for storing pharmaceuticals, medical equipment, and PPE. This maintains optimal conditions and ensures readiness for immediate use. Responding effectively to public health challenges, including pandemic outbreaks, requires flexible testing and research solutions. Acorn Containers outfits mobile laboratories and testing units enabling on-site diagnostics and research, such as point-of-care testing and blood analysis. This significantly reduces turnaround times for test results, enhancing public health monitoring and rapid response capabilities. The ease of transporting these units facilitates swift deployment to areas experiencing outbreaks or requiring rapid testing solutions. Budget constraints represent a perennial concern for the NHS. Container solutions offer a demonstrably cost-effective alternative to traditional brick-and-mortar construction, reducing initial infrastructure costs significantly. The inherent durability and low maintenance requirements of these units further enhance their long-term cost efficiency, allowing valuable funds to be redirected to frontline patient services and essential medical equipment. We design medical container units with stringent hygiene and safety standards in mind. This includes using appropriate internal linings, flooring, and fixtures that are easy to clean and sanitise. We also incorporate necessary medical fittings, climate control, and ventilation systems to ensure a safe and compliant environment.
